MEDICAL INSTRUMENT FOR NONINVASIVE MEASUREMENT OF CARDIOVASCULAR CHARACTERISTICS 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A medical instrument includes a noninvasive pulse transducer which senses heart beats of a human subject. Based upon pulse signals from the transducer, the instrument provides visual stimulae which allow the human subject to voluntarily synchronize the subject's respiration cycles with the subject's heart beats. At the same time, the instrument determines and stores the instantaneous beat-to-beat heart rate for each beat of the respiratory cycles. After a predetermined number of synchronized respiratory cycles have been completed, the instrument performs both classical statistical and rhythmometric analyses utilizing the stored instantaneous heart rates, The instrument determines from these analyses mean and standard error values for each beat of the respiratory cycle; an analysis of variance of the mean value; a rhythm qualified mean heart rate value; an amplitude value; a timing value (which indicates the location of the peak of the cosine curve best fitting the heart rate data within the respiratory cycle), and a percent rhythm value (which indicates the quality of the fit with the cosine curve to the stored instantaneous heart rates). The amplitude value provides an indication of the physiological (as opposed to chronological) cardiovascular age of the human subject, since it indicates the compliance of the heart tissue. The effect of cardiotoxins, cardiac drugs, other substances, as well as altered physiologic states upon a subject's heart tissue compliance also can be monitored using the amplitude, mean and peak timing values produced by the instrument. The instrument provides a displayed and/or printed output so that the subject or his or her physician has a simple yet accurate indication of heart condition which may be evaluated periodically and followed over time.
